This station offers a broad array of amenities catering to convenience and accessibility. Though there isn't a ticket office, ticket machines are available. These machines support the collection of tickets purchased online and are fully accessible to all customers. You'll find an induction loop and several help points to ensure you have all the support you need, with departure screens and announcements to keep you informed. Step-free access is available throughout the entire station, ensuring an inclusive travel experience.
While Custom House station lacks a waiting room or first-class lounge, covered seating areas on platforms A and B provide comfort while waiting for your train. The station is well-equipped with accessible toilets located within the ticket hall. It's worth noting that the station doesn't have luggage storage facilities or shops, so be sure to come prepared for your journey.
Custom House station integrates seamlessly with London's extensive public transport network, offering diverse onward travel options. Transport for London buses operate from outside the station, allowing easy connections to various parts of the city. The London Underground, along with the Docklands Light Railway (DLR), is accessible, ensuring quick transfers to other lines. For those flying, services to Heathrow Terminals 2, 3, 4, and 5 run from the station, making your airport transfer hassle-free.

Hedge End station's ticket office is open Monday to Friday from 06:15 to 12:30 and Saturday from 08:00 to 12:00, while on Sundays it remains closed. Ticket machines are readily available for your convenience, and they are equipped to process Disabled Persons Railcard discounts. If you've bought your tickets online, collecting them at the station is a breeze with handy ticket machines.
On the technology front, you’ll find public Wi-Fi hotspots to keep you connected, alongside payphones should you need them. While the station doesn't offer refreshment facilities or shops, the main waiting room is heated, providing a warm shelter during operational hours which are the same as the ticket office timings. The seating arrangements here are designed following the code of practice to ensure comfort for all passengers.
Accessibility at Hedge End is moderately accommodating, offering step-free access to platform one. However, access to platform two involves a 52-step footbridge. Travelers requiring step-free access from London can take alternative routes to nearby Fareham. Assisting passengers is a priority—while no staff help is available on-site, assistance can be provided by the guard on board. This service is flexible for those who might not have booked in advance.
Getting to and from Hedge End station is seamless thanks to various transport links. The station edge is set up to accommodate rail replacement services, with the forecourt located off Stroudley Way. Additionally, bus services are available for those continuing their journey by road.
